Can you collect child support from a disabled veteran's monthly income in wv? My daughter does not recieve support from her father, a disabled veteran. Can I sue for child support when this is his only source of income? |

You can apply for what is called an apportionment of benefits. Call the VA at 1-800-795-3607 and ask them to send the form. When complete, send to the VA Regional Office in th estate where his claim is, most likely the state where you/he live. When completing the form, you need to show the finacial need for a portion of his benefits, without causing him a financial hardship.

Many veterans believe that their VA disability is untouchable and that is not true. There are certain instances in which you can collect an apportionment directly from the VA. Each situation is differant...example....If the non-custodial parent is receiving VA disability and has given up his/her retirement the portion that he/she would have collected from retirement is garnishable. You must go through the VA in order to receive anything from his/her VA disablility check. I too have an ex who pays what he wants when he wants and i am currently starting the process to have an apportionment done so i can receive at least a portion of the court ordered amount regularly...as for the VA decides how much they believe you should receive because they dont want to have any veteran go through any undue hardship. And if the VA decides to award you $400 a month out of an $800 a month court order the non-custodial parent is still responsible for the other $400, and for my situation I figure at least then I would be getting something on a regular basis!
